Hanover Football Panthers win ForeverLawn Bowl

Madison's Clint Hearne kicks last second score to win the game

Hanover Football wins bowl game over Wabash 13-10 on a field goal by Madison Native Clint Hearne below is the final 10 seconds of the football game with Larry Duke and Rob Lafary 

After the game had a chance to speak with Hanover Head Coach Matt Theobald and hear what coach had to say about the game and the win.

 

Hanover Closes out season at 6-3 with this win over former conference foe Wabash
